Output 6aad2acc32f9c64fc23c1e335f708830d5223bd96bf0aeedca5a3862dd12a6b8:45

value
3545010
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e93161057682affc2c51d6decac324630e0ba559 OP_EQUAL
address
3Nx2X9oZJWK67MNZcjHgd5ciDkg2cm764o
transaction
6aad2acc32f9c64fc23c1e335f708830d5223bd96bf0aeedca5a3862dd12a6b8
spent
true